Helsinki Paul said:stevewak said:Update: Car back from JAZ with exchange a/c compressor (£450 + VAT ) labour and re-gas (£115+ VAT). All good. Technician explained condenser would need doing "in a couple of years" and that he "can't remember doing an evaporator". I'm happy - nice cool dry air.
Great that all's well. For any one else needing a new compressor. I can recommend https://www.amazon.com/Porsche-93-94-Compressor-Clutch-Denso/dp/B00ACDDQWE
It was a tip from another poster on here can't remember who but thanks any way. Been on 6 months and running perfectly. Fitted by OPC who said it was indistinguishable from official Porsche part, fraction of the cost too.
